Toon posts:

[html] formules in html - methoden

Pagina: 1
Acties:
  • 405 views sinds 30-01-2008
  • Reageer

Verwijderd

Topicstarter
Ik wil in een wetenschappelijke omgeving graag een methode bieden om op een eenvoudige manier (wiskundige) formules online te zetten.

Het betreffende wiskundeprogsel gifjes uit te laten spugen, deze vervolgens uploaden en in de tekst plaatsen is een erg omslachtige methode. Temeer omdat de mensen die hun sites onderhouden weinig kennis van webdevelopment hebben (de boel werkt via een cms) en ook bijzonder weinig verstand hebben van esthetica (wat resulteert in gruwelijk grote lettertypen of allerlei fancy kleurtjes)

Nu zijn er wat andere mogelijkheden, er zijn commandline tooltjes om TeX om te zetten naar plaatjes (met wat server side scripting is daar gebruik van te maken), mathematica heeft een webmathematica wat speciaal voor dit doel is gemaakt

natuurlijk is MathML hier gewoon voor bedacht, maar dit heeft als nadeel dat het in IE niet werkt zonder plugin en dat gebruikers ook gewoon niet bekend zijn met MathML syntax (wel met TeX, mathematica of matlab syntax bijvoorbeeld)

Zijn er mensen met ervaringen op dit gebied? Wat zijn de overwegingen geweest en hoe is een en ander geimplementeerd?

  • xzenor
  • Registratie: Maart 2001
  • Laatst online: 14-10-2022

xzenor

Ja doe maar. 1 klontje suiker.

pfew.. goeie vraag man...
Al die wiskundige tekens kunnen behoorlijk moeilijk gaan doen in html code..
Iets als internet explorer kan ook gewoon textfiles weergeven..
Misschien dat een linkje naar een .txt file functioneel genoeg is?

  • Dark Blue
  • Registratie: Februari 2001
  • Laatst online: 16-05 14:36

Dark Blue

Compositionista!

Alpenmeisje

possamai schreef op 02 september 2004 @ 12:38:
pfew.. goeie vraag man...
Al die wiskundige tekens kunnen behoorlijk moeilijk gaan doen in html code..
Iets als internet explorer kan ook gewoon textfiles weergeven..
Misschien dat een linkje naar een .txt file functioneel genoeg is?
Gaat het ook niet om het uitschrijven van breuken, en worteltekens etc.?
Dan kom je echt niet ver met normale ascii in een tekst bestand. Het moet boven, onder, naast elkaar staan enzo. :)

heidiulrich.nl | adventura.nl : rugzakavonturen | pathwise.nl : prepping geeks to get jobs


  • bigbeng
  • Registratie: Augustus 2000
  • Laatst online: 26-11-2021
possamai schreef op 02 september 2004 @ 12:38:
pfew.. goeie vraag man...
Al die wiskundige tekens kunnen behoorlijk moeilijk gaan doen in html code..
Iets als internet explorer kan ook gewoon textfiles weergeven..
Misschien dat een linkje naar een .txt file functioneel genoeg is?
TeX != text

Ik vermoed dat je daar een denkfoutje maakte... :Y)

  • Janoz
  • Registratie: Oktober 2000
  • Laatst online: 23:25

Janoz

Moderator Devschuur®

!litemod

Ik weet niet hoe het cms nu werkt en in hoeverre je dit aan kunt passen, maar je zou een component kunnen schrijven dat een gif genereerd van de tex module. Je gaf zelf al een linkje hiernaar. Ikzelf ken het vooral van latex2html waarbij een websit gegenereerd wordt van je latex document. Hierbij worden speciale dingen ook omgezet in een plaatje.

Het hele latex2html script is in perl dus hoe ze het doen is 'zo' te achterhalen.

Ken Thompson's famous line from V6 UNIX is equaly applicable to this post:
'You are not expected to understand this'


  • samo
  • Registratie: Juni 2003
  • Laatst online: 21:38

samo

yo/wassup

download misschien eens van de Texas Instruments website het pakket TI-Connect of de demo van TI-interactive (http://education.ti.com), ik geloof dat er bij 1 van de pakketten een volledige font zit in deze tekens, voor windows... Misschien dat dat je iets verder helpt...

Bekend van cmns.nl | ArneCoomans.nl | Het kindertehuis van mijn pa in Ghana


Verwijderd

Topicstarter
cms is TYPO3, daar bouwen we wel iets voor als dat nodig is
kan LaTeX2html ook individuele plaatjes maken (vanuit een TeX code voor een formule)? want ik begreep dat ie alleen hele TeX documenten om kan zetten in hele HTML bestanden

Alleen een font is geen optie, omdat je zit met stretching (van worteltekens, integralen, matrices ed).

  • André
  • Registratie: Maart 2002
  • Laatst online: 18-05 16:30

André

Analytics dude

Even een gedachtenspinsel: is er niet een dhtml module te maken die wiskundige formules op het scherm plaats met behulp van layers?

  • Janoz
  • Registratie: Oktober 2000
  • Laatst online: 23:25

Janoz

Moderator Devschuur®

!litemod

latex2html zet inderdaad hele text documenten om in html, maar bij de stukjes waar hij niet zomaar html van kan maken (zoals formules) wordt iets aangeroepen waarbij alleen die formule wordt omgezet naar een plaatje. Hetzelfde geld ook voor waneer je vreemde tekens in de tekst gebruikt. Je zou kunnen kijken hoe latex2html het doet (aangezien je daar zo in de source kunt kijken)

Ken Thompson's famous line from V6 UNIX is equaly applicable to this post:
'You are not expected to understand this'


Verwijderd

Topicstarter
@André: zou wel kunnen, moet je even van alle griekse letters, veel gebruikte symbolen enzo plaatjes maken, iets slims verzinnen voor oprekkende wortels, integralen, matrices, vectorstrepen en dat soort gein (een groot plaatje scalen ofzo). Misschien is het ook wel met wat php en gdlib te doen, maar er zijn gewoon tools voor, dus waarom het wiel weer uitvinden (behalve dan dat het wel cool zou zijn)? Ik vraag me alleen af wat de ervaringen met verschillende tools zijn, maar die zijn er niet echt superveel geloof ik

is Genoil niet in de buurt? die heeft toch ook met MathML etc zitten friemelen?

Verwijderd

Ik zag ook een MathML -> Flash oplossing laatst:
http://terradotta.com/ind...ts&Link_ID=118&Page_ID=27

Op een andere site schreef de auteur:
Also, I should mention that MathIWYG has a viewer component built in the same parser/renderer in Flash that can be embedded inline with HTML and dynamically resizes itself to the area of the content. A demo of this piece is forthcoming.
Misschien dat je contact met hem op kan nemen?

Verwijderd

Je kan ook flash gebruiken... met een drag & drop interface om gezellig formules te maken á lá Lego of Duplo ;) ...dan nog een paar knoppen en dropdowns voor validatie en specifieke tekens e.d. , klaar is mophor! Dan kan je boel ook nog gezellig met php in een database knallen, daar hoef je dan verder ook niet naar om te kijken. niet dan ? B)

Verwijderd

Topicstarter
zelf een formule editor aanbieden is idd 1 optie (de link van Blues hierboven is een hele aardige), maar eigenlijk is dat nog te omslachtig vind ik. Ik wil eigenlijk gewoon TeX/Mathematica/Matlab/Maple code kunnen c/p'en in een invoerveld en er moet een formule uitrollen.

Ik ben dus nog een beetje aan het rondsnuffelen welke methoden daar zoal voor zijn. Ik denk overigens ook dat het niet zo simpel zelf te klussen is als hierboven wordt beweerd...

Verwijderd

Kijk even hier rond: http://golem.ph.utexas.edu/~distler/blog/

Hij heeft diverse MathML filters ontwikkeld geloof ik om van diverse invoerformaten MathML te maken. Het is uiteraard wel complex aangezien je je bezig moet houden met MIME type switchen (content negotiation) zodat browser het goed interpreteren, maar het is te doen.
Pagina: 1